推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
Linux环境下,MySQL数据库快照技术是实现高效数据管理与备份的关键手段。通过快照,可迅速捕获数据库某一时刻的状态,极大提升数据恢复速度,保障数据完整性。本文探讨MySQL快照的实现方法、最佳实践及其在数据备份、迁移中的应用,旨在帮助用户优化数据管理流程,提升系统可靠性与运维效率。掌握这一技术,对于保障企业数据安全、提升业务连续性具有重要意义。
本文目录导读:
在现代企业环境中,数据是核心资产之一,数据库的稳定性和数据的安全性显得尤为重要,MySQL作为广泛使用的开源关系型数据库管理系统,其高效的数据管理和备份策略是保障数据安全的关键,数据库快照技术以其高效、便捷的特点,成为众多企业和开发者首选的数据备份与恢复解决方案,本文将深入探讨MySQL数据库快照的概念、实现方法、应用场景及其优势。
什么是MySQL数据库快照
MySQL数据库快照是指在某一个特定时间点,对数据库的状态进行完整、一致的记录,这种记录不仅包括数据本身,还包含数据库的结构、索引、权限等信息,快照技术的核心在于能够在不影响数据库正常运行的情况下,快速生成一个静态的、可恢复的数据副本。
MySQL数据库快照的实现方法
1、物理快照:
磁盘级别快照:通过存储设备提供的快照功能,直接在磁盘层面进行数据块的复制,这种方法速度快,但对存储设备的支持有一定要求。
文件系统快照:利用文件系统的快照功能,如LVM(Logical Volume Manager)在Linux系统中,对MySQL数据文件所在的文件系统进行快照。
2、逻辑快照:
mysqldump:MySQL自带的备份工具,通过导出SQL语句来备份数据库,虽然操作简单,但适用于小型数据库,大型数据库的备份时间较长。
复制技术:通过主从复制机制,在从服务器上生成一个与主服务器一致的数据副本,这种方法可以实现实时备份,但需要额外的硬件和配置。
3、混合快照:
- 结合物理快照和逻辑快照的优点,先通过物理快照快速生成数据副本,再通过逻辑快照进行数据校验和恢复。
MySQL数据库快照的应用场景
1、数据备份与恢复:
- 定期生成数据库快照,作为数据备份的重要手段,在数据丢失或损坏时,可以通过快照快速恢复到特定时间点的状态。
2、数据迁移:
- 在进行数据库迁移时,通过快照技术可以快速生成数据副本,减少迁移时间和风险。
3、开发测试:
- 为开发测试环境提供与生产环境一致的数据副本,确保测试结果的准确性和可靠性。
4、数据分析和报告:
- 利用快照生成的静态数据,进行离线数据分析和生成报告,避免对生产数据库的性能影响。
MySQL数据库快照的优势
1、高效性:
- 快照生成速度快,能够在短时间内完成大量数据的备份,减少备份窗口时间。
2、一致性:
- 快照确保了数据的一致性,避免了因数据变更导致的备份不一致问题。
3、灵活性:
- 快照可以随时生成,支持多种备份策略,满足不同场景的需求。
4、安全性:
- 快照作为数据备份的重要手段,有效提升了数据的安全性,降低了数据丢失的风险。
5、便捷性:
- 快照的生成和恢复操作相对简单,降低了运维人员的操作复杂度。
MySQL数据库快照的最佳实践
1、选择合适的快照方式:
- 根据数据库的规模和业务需求,选择合适的快照方式,小型数据库可以采用mysqldump,大型数据库则更适合物理快照。
2、定期进行快照:
- 制定合理的快照计划,定期生成数据库快照,确保数据的及时备份。
3、存储快照的安全管理:
- 将快照存储在安全的位置,避免因存储设备故障导致快照损坏。
4、定期验证快照:
- 定期对快照进行验证,确保快照的完整性和可恢复性。
5、结合其他备份手段:
- 快照虽然高效,但不应作为唯一的备份手段,结合其他备份手段,如日志备份,形成多层次的数据保护机制。
MySQL数据库快照作为一种高效、便捷的数据备份与恢复技术,在现代企业数据管理中发挥着重要作用,通过合理选择快照方式、制定科学的快照计划,并结合其他备份手段,可以有效提升数据的安全性、可靠性和管理的便捷性,希望本文的探讨能够为读者在MySQL数据库快照的应用实践中提供有益的参考。
相关关键词:
MySQL, 数据库快照, 数据备份, 数据恢复, 物理快照, 逻辑快照, 快照技术, 数据一致性, 数据安全, 数据迁移, 开发测试, 数据分析, 备份策略, 快照生成, 快照恢复, 存储设备, 文件系统快照, LVM, mysqldump, 主从复制, 数据副本, 备份工具, 快照验证, 数据保护, 备份窗口, 数据规模, 业务需求, 快照计划, 存储安全, 日志备份, 数据管理, 数据丢失, 备份手段, 快照优势, 快照应用, 数据库迁移, 测试环境, 生产环境, 数据校验, 磁盘级别快照, 备份时间, 数据块复制, 快照操作, 运维人员, 数据完整性, 多层次备份
本文标签属性:
MySQL数据库快照:mysql 快照